Career Roles in Game Design for Disaster Relief

Game Designer

Creative minds behind the game's concept and mechanics, focusing on user engagement in disaster scenarios.

Game Developer

Technical experts who bring game designs to life, ensuring functionality in platforms used for disaster relief.

Game Artist

Visual artists who create engaging graphics and animations to enhance user experience in disaster-related games.

Game Tester

Quality assurance professionals who evaluate games for usability and effectiveness in disaster simulations.

Project Manager

Leaders who coordinate teams and resources, ensuring timely delivery of game projects aimed at disaster response.
